The Night House is a 2020 supernatural psychological horror film directed by David Bruckner and written by Ben Collins and Luke Piotrowski. It stars Rebecca Hall as a widow who discovers a dark secret about the house her recently deceased architect husband built.
David Bruckner (born 1977 or 1978) is an American film director. With Jacob Gentry and Dan Bush, he co-wrote and co-directed the 2007 horror film The Signal. Bruckner also co-wrote and directed the "Amateur Night" segment of the 2012 horror anthology film V/H/S, as well as directed the 2017 film The Ritual and the 2020 film The Night House.
